ok 1st i want to make a night city like in ff9 that everytime i enter the night it will be night only on that town

2nd im making a quest where i enter the certain forest/map and only in that certain forest/map it will be night but only on one mission so if i finish the mission on that map and get out there

its going back to normal again..

i know there's a night and day cycle to use on common event and set it on parallel process but it's a cycle for every map so thats not what im looking for

If it was just one map, I'd either just use a screen tint and have events do different things (like not be there at all for some NPCs) if the "night" switch is turned on. Or have two maps - one for day, one for night - which also then means two lots of each interior, or making the interiors slightly different depending on whether it's day or night, and having them go to the correct map when you exit the building.

Put a switch on your event page to indicate whether it's night or not. When it changes from day to night, turn the switch on. When it changes from night to day, turn the switch off. Don't have that switch linked with ANY of your quests - just use it for the day/night system.


Make sure you use Erase Event after the screen tint - a parallel process will loop continuously while the conditions are met, but you don't need to loop a screen tint - it only needs to happen once, each time you enter the map.

When you want it to be night time, you turn the switch on. When you want it to be day time, you turn the switch off. This needs to happen on another map.


If you want it to switch between day and night while you're on the current map, you would use the same tint screen command (use the Night setting in the command to make it night time, and use the Normal setting to make it day time), but you would make it take longer (not 1/60th of a second) and put it in the event that causes the change between day and night.
